Automatic sensor detection as well as many variables already built in

Measurements of voltage, current, power, energy and temperature can be made directly without the need for any accessories. 4-mm safety sockets and a type-K socket for the supplied NiCr-Ni temperature sensor are already incorporated. Mobile-CASSY 2 is compatible with all CASSY S and M sensors. Thanks to the more than 50 sensors available, the broadest range of applications becomes possible – for instance measurement of conductivity, pH, pressure, force or even the frequency of the human heartbeat. Once a student connects the sensor to Mobile-CASSY 2, the student's measuring instrument immediately detects that sensor and automatically selects appropriate measuring ranges. No more key presses are required and no time is required for booting up. This means that students can start their experiments sooner.

Rapid recording of measurements

Thanks to the automatic sensor detection and automated selection of measuring instruments, students can start making their own measurements more quickly. It is possible to load preliminary settings from pre-defined LEYBOLD sample experiments or also to configure the settings oneself. Measurement parameters such as duration of measurement, measurement interval or triggers and pre-triggers can also be set up. In addition, settings such as measuring ranges and calibration can also be defined for the variables in question. Then all the students have to do is to start and stop. Measurement values are immediately copied to the equipment and can be traced graphically. Mobile-CASSY 2 also has the impressive capability to record up to 100,000 values per second.

Graphic capability for high-contrast diagrams

The high-contrast display and graphic capabilities of Mobile-CASSY 2 enable first-class handling. The colour display also includes backlighting. Students can see everything clearly and, thanks to the dynamic depiction of graphs, they can get an immediate insight into the measurements. Simple and self-explanatory icons are used to select measurement channels and display them. Mobile-CASSY 2 automatically shows the possible variables to be measured based on the specific sensors. Further icons can be used to select the configuration menu and other views by means of the touch wheel. Some of the options include language, WiFi mode and brightness. Apart from the graph view, there is also a table, a large measurement value display and a summary of all the variables being measured. Configuration of the axes for the measurement graph is also freely selectable. In addition, analytical functions can also be carried out such as fitting straight lines and parabolas. For example, in the “free fall” experiment, it is possible to calculate the acceleration due to gravity at your location on the earth's surface.

Step into nature - Experimenting outdoors

Mobile-CASSY 2 is portable and also ideal for use outside classrooms. We have developed the practical backpack for environmental analysis especially for the purpose. This carries the Mobile-CASSY 2 device in a sensible and safe way along with additional sensors for ecological measurements. This means that students can measure temperature and turbidity of watercourses directly or find the temperature or pH of soil as well as relative humidity, air pressure and light intensity. This allows students to actively experience theory in action in nature itself. The measurements obtained can be read directly from Mobile-CASSY 2 and stored for later analyses.

Simple to charge

The high-quality rechargeable battery provides a long-life charge either in constant operation (about 8 hours) or in stand-by mode (several years). A battery indicator shows the charging status of the battery at all times. A charger is included in the scope of delivery. In order to charge multiple devices simultaneously, we also offer a charging adapter with which 4 Mobile-CASSY 2 devices can be charged at once.
